ASP.NET is an advanced web development tool that offers a variety of benefits to developers. It is a free and open-source server-side web application framework for creating dynamic web pages. ASP.NET includes a plethora of capabilities that enable developers to create robust, secure, and user-friendly web applications. In this post, we will look at some of the benefits of ASP.NET for web development. To know more about ASP.NET, You can go for an ASP.NET Training In Chennai and build a robust skill-set working with the most powerful tools and technologies to boost your big data skills.
What is ASP.NET?
Microsoft’s ASP.NET is a server-side web application framework that helps developers to construct dynamic web pages and applications. It is depends on the Common Language Runtime (CLR), which enables developers to create code in any.NET language, including C#, Visual Basic, J#, and F#. HTML, JavaScript, CSS, AJAX, and Silverlight are among the development tools and technologies supported by ASP.NET. Internet Information Services (IIS), a Microsoft web server, hosts ASP.NET applications.
Advantages of Using ASP.NET for Web Development
There are numerous benefits to adopting ASP.NET for web development. Improved performance, security, and productivity, as well as cost-effectiveness and cross-platform compatibility, are among the benefits. Let’s take a closer look at each of these advantages.
Security is a significant advantage of utilizing ASP.NET for online development. With built-in authentication and permission mechanisms, ASP.NET provides a safe environment for web applications. This aids in the protection of your website from harmful assaults and illegal access. Furthermore, ASP.NET provides a safe sandbox environment for code execution, which aids in the prevention of dangerous code from running on your website.
Improved Security and Performance
When compared to other web development tools, ASP.NET gives a higher level of security and performance. This is due to the fact that ASP.NET is depends on the Microsoft.NET Framework, which has a number of features intended to assist secure applications and defend them from harmful assaults. Furthermore, ASP.NET applications are compiled, which means they are optimized for performance and execute faster than scripting languages like PHP or JavaScript. FITA Academy’s Dot Net Online Course will help you learn effectively and get a clear understanding of the concepts and curriculum.
Rapid Application Development
ASP.NET enables developers to quickly construct and deploy web applications. This is due to ASP.NET’s huge collection of pre-built controls and components, which aid in development time. Furthermore, ASP.NET has strong debugging tools, such as the integrated development environment (IDE) Visual Studio, which assists developers in swiftly locating and correcting issues.
Easy to Use and Maintain
ASP.NET is intended to be simple to use and maintain. Its straightforward programming paradigm enables developers to create web applications fast without having to write sophisticated code. Furthermore, ASP.NET applications are simple to update since the framework includes features like auto-scaling, which makes it simple to adapt programs to changing customer demands.
Cross-Platform Compatibility
ASP.NET’s cross-platform interoperability makes it an excellent choice for developers that need to design apps that can run on several platforms. It also enables developers to speed and easily adapt existing apps to new platforms, saving time and effort. Furthermore, the ASP.NET.NET Core version is open source, making it simple to tweak and extend to meet unique needs. Finally, you enjoyed this blog and now understand everything about ASP.NET, including Benefits of ASP.NET for Web Development. ASP.NET Training In Coimbatore will help you grasp the ASP.NET concepts and learn real time applications with case studies and hands-on exercises.